2019-11-11 · Gravel, especially river rock or similar types, is also popular in flower beds when mulch or cover plants are not a good option. When putting down gravel in a flowerbed, make sure you start by laying down a quality landscape fabric, securely stake the fabric in place, and then layer the gravel on top of the fabric, usually 2"-3" thick.

Start with large, rough gravel around the size of a baseball or softball and create a layer approximately 4 to 6 inches deep within your excavated space. These pieces will grind together under the weight of the gravel above them, locking them in place and creating a firm bedrock for your parking area.

2018-5-23 · Gravel is the main difference between a concrete mix and a mortar mix. For making fake rocks you will want a mortar that is free of larger aggregates like gravel. This allows you to trowel the concrete at any thickness without gravel disturbing the process.

To first install the pea gravel, you will want to work the soil to a depth of approximately 6 inches. You will then want to lay down a two-inch layer of coarse base rock (also known as crushed rock). You should then place a three-inch layer of pea gravel. The base rock will help to stabilize the pea gravel by offering a firm supporting surface.
To construct a gravel or rock-lined drainage ditch without a drainpipe,: Plan your trench to collect flood and stormwater and channel it downhill. Dig a trench 18 inches deep (45 cm) and 36 inches wide (90 cm). Line the trench with landscape fabric. Add a layer of gravel 8 inches deep (20 cm).

2020-5-31 · Layer the Gravel Building a gravel driveway on a slope requires several layers of rock and gravel. Begin by grading the soil''s surface to a slope of 11 percent or less. Lay a geotextile fabric over the subsoil, then add the rock and gravel in three 4- to 6-inch layers, compacting firmly between each layer.

Keep gravel in place on a slope, hillside, or inclined driveway by installing a geotextile grid before laying gravel. Other techniques for preventing gravel from sliding are excavating and building an 8–10 inch deep bed of gravel, adding drainage trenches or culverts to prevent washouts, forming a ridge along your gravel roadway to help it shed water, and building a border alongside your ...

2021-5-23 · Place each layer of gravel, one at a time, and firmly compact it using a plate compactor. If you use the Standard Assembly method, you''ll place and compact a total of 4 inches of 5/8" minus followed by 2 inches of ¼" minus. If you use the Light Duty Assembly method, you''ll place a total of 3 inches of ¼" minus.

Crimson stone gravel occurs naturally in the southwestern United States. This type of mixed-color gravel rock often includes reds, blacks, pale inks, and beiges. Because of this colorful mix, this kind crimson stone gravel rock is used chiefly as decorative gravel, rather than construction gravel. There are many different kinds of gravel rock ...
